    The motel was comfortable but did not feel Route 66 historical.
    • Leisure trip
    • Couple
    • Standard Double Room
    • Stayed 1 night

    I was disappointed that the character and feel of being on Route 66 was not there. The sign in the front was the only thing that felt historical. Modern buildings surrounded the motel. The room decor was not at all reminiscent of historical Route 66. We arrived around 9:00 pm, so the lobby was filled with loud music and neon lighting.

    The room was nice and clean, but, in my opinion, too modern. The bed was comfortable. The bathroom was large but not a lot of space around the sink to place personal items.

    Don’t stay in unit 7
    • Leisure trip
    • Couple
    • Standard Double Room
    • Stayed 1 night
    • Submitted from a mobile device

    Unfortunately our stay was a little bit spoiled by the mechanical noise coming from the generator right next to our unit, number 7, infact it shared a wall with said unit so you could feel the noise and vibration all night non stop. We had a long 5h drive ahead the next day and this made it quite hard to get a good night sleep. By the time we realised it was too late to ask for a room change but if you’re a light sleeper I’d suggest staying in a different room.

    The room was nicely decorated and the motel was only a short walk from the old town where you can find many restaurants and cafes. I would stay here again but in a different room.

    Overall, it was a decent place to stay for a couple of nights given the price.
    • Leisure trip
    • Couple
    • Standard Double Room
    • Stayed 2 nights

    There was no refrigerator or microwave, which are fairly standard these days. And there were little things that, while none of them were deal breakers by themselves, but together they were somewhat annoying. For example: there was no trash can, the TV remote would turn the TV on but not off (had to unplug it), the shower head wouldn't stay up.

    The room was clean and looked like it had been newly rennovated. There was plenty of space, and the place was quiet and well kept. It was located very close to Old Town.
